Our Resident Forums Report 2025 highlights the voices of residents of services for people with disabilities and what they told us about their experiences, priorities and everyday lives.
Our series of forums were a valuable opportunity to meet residents outside of the formal inspection process. In these meetings, residents spoke openly about many issues relating to their daily lives and focused on:
- Residents’ rights
- Experience of HIQA inspections
- Suggestions for improvement
Residents highlighted the importance of meaningful relationships, independence, activities, communication, privacy, and feeling respected and listened to.
